The success of popular videos in Indonesia relies heavily on a unique internet culture characterized by hyper-engagement. Indonesian netizens are known for their high solidarity, collective humor (often referred to as warganet culture), and the speed at which they can turn an ordinary moment into a nationwide trending topic. Content that utilizes local dialects (such as Javanese or Sundanese) or highlights the warmth of community life tends to build the strongest emotional connection with viewers. Traditional talk shows have moved to YouTube. Spearheaded by figures like (with his massive Close the Door podcast) and Raditya Dika , the Indonesian podcast format is incredibly visual and highly produced. These videos feature long-form, unfiltered interviews with politicians, viral internet personalities, and celebrities. A single episode can easily rack up 5 to 10 million views within days, often setting the national news agenda. 👻 Horror and Mystical Explanations ( Horor )

The "copy paste" cover trend—where a street singer performs a karaoke version of a hit song in front of a green screen—became a bizarre, uniquely Indonesian phenomenon. These videos, often cheaply produced, regularly garner tens of millions of views. They have sparked dance trends that sweep across Java and Sumatra, proving that authenticity trumps polish in the world of popular video.
